#ad5083 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ad5083 is composed of 67.8% red, 31.4%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 327.1 degrees, a saturation of 36.8% and a lightness of 49.6%. #ad5083 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#5b0007.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

● #ad5083 color description : Dark moderate pink.
The hexadecimal color #ad5083 has RGB values of R:173, G:80,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.24,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11358339.
